The Growth of ChatGPT

ChatGPT has seen incredible adoption since its launch. According to founder Sam Altman, over 1 million people signed up within 5 days, and over 100 million conversations were held in the first 2 months.

The paid ChatGPT Plus plan is newer but also gaining steam. Although OpenAI has not released official subscription numbers, analysts estimate over 300,000 users had signed up for the $20 per month subscription by late January 2023.

Adoption is forecasted to continue rising exponentially, potentially reaching over 1 billion monthly users by 2025. However, it‘s likely only a fraction of those users will opt for the paid tier.

Step-by-Step Guide to Cancelling Your ChatGPT Subscription

If you decide the free version of ChatGPT meets your needs, cancelling your paid subscription is simple:

  1. Go to chat.openai.com and log into your account.
  2. Click on "My Plan" in the left sidebar menu.
  3. A popup will appear. Click on "Manage My Subscription."
  4. Click on "Cancel Plan" on the Stripe checkout page.

Your subscription will remain active until your current billing period ends. Make sure to cancel at least 24 hours before your next billing date to avoid being charged.

Common Questions and Issues When Cancelling

Here are answers to some common questions around cancelling your ChatGPT subscription:

Can I get a refund if I cancel?

Subscriptions are non-refundable, unless you live in the EU, UK or Turkey and request a refund within 14 days of subscribing.

Can I reactivate my subscription?

Yes, you can resume your paid subscription anytime by reactivating your plan in your ChatGPT account.

Where do I find ChatGPT invoices?

Invoices are sent to your email on file. You can also access them by going to "My Account" and clicking "Manage Subscription" to view billing details.

I‘m having issues cancelling. What should I do?

Contact ChatGPT‘s customer support via live chat if you need assistance cancelling your account.
